    Karol G Smashes Taylor Swift Concert Record

    Persistently solidifying her legacy is Karol G with her newest creation titled Mañana Será Bonito. Confirming on the 24th of July, reports surfaced from Live Nation validating that her Mañana Será Bonito Tour had surpassed Taylor Swift’s previous record by vending over 240,000 concert tickets in Spain. The Colombian standout achieved this triumph by hosting a four-night extravaganza at the Estadio Santiago Bernabéu in Madrid (July 20 to 23).

    Karol’s Mañana Será Bonito Tour marks her largest concert series to date. Not only did she outperform Swift in Spain, but her European venture also distributed over 415,000 tickets throughout the summer season. Consequently, it has solidified its status as the most extensive Latin European tour ever experienced. According to the official announcement, the complete tour tallied upwards of two million tickets sold, accumulating a massive $300 million. Additionally, her final performance was streamed on YouTube (July 23), captivating around 4.5 million live viewers and peaking at 1.1 million views.

    During her ultimate show (July 23), the vocalist poured her emotions out on the stage. Her performance lasted nearly three hours, incorporating both classic tunes like “Ocean” and her recent merengue sensation “Si Antes Te Hubiera Conocido.” Preceding her rendition of “Ocean,” she delivered a compelling speech on the importance of the tour in her voyage towards self-affirmation and life’s purpose. She articulated her realization that her mission was to radiate the happiness she feels to others. Sporting diverse iconic hair tones, she symbolized her metamorphosis through varied periods of her profession.

    For her final appearances in Madrid, Karol G shared the stage with artists such as Bad Gyal, Cris MJ, Ryan Castro, Dei V, Sech, and Tiësto. An exceptional moment occurred when she pleasantly surprised the audience by inviting Amaia Montero on stage for a performance of La Oreja De Van Gogh’s “Rosas” on July 21.

    Gazing forward, Karol G revealed that she is continually composing new music, although her agenda post-tour remains unknown territory. “I am wholly engrossed in creating music because it is my enthusiasm, and after completing this tour, I plan to pause for a bit. I am excited to observe life’s unforeseen revelations,” she revealed to Elle.
